Anna Rebecca Myers was born in 1887 in Jo Daviess County, Illinois, USA, the child of Martin Luther Myers And Sarah Ann Sadie Price. In 1900, Anna Rebecca Myers resided in Fort Dodge city, Webster, Iowa. In 1905, Anna Rebecca Myers resided in Webster, Iowa, United States. Anna Rebecca Myers married Silas M Semon Peterson, and had children including Anna Juna Peterson, Donald Lee Peterson. Anna Rebecca Myers passed away in 1949 in Des Moines, Polk, Iowa, USA.
